Association of vWA and TPOX polymorphisms with venous thrombosis in Mexican mestizos.
BioMed research international - 1 Jan 2014
Meraz-Ríos Marco Antonio, Majluf-Cruz Abraham, Santana Carla, Noris Gino, Camacho-Mejorado Rafael, Acosta-Saavedra Leonor C, Calderón-Aranda Emma S, Hernández-Juárez Jesús, Magaña Jonathan J, Gómez Rocío
Abstract excerpt
OBJECTIVE: Venous thromboembolism (VTE) is a multifactorial disorder and, worldwide, the most important cause of morbidity and mortality. Genetic factors play a critical role in its aetiology. Microsatellites are the most important source of human genetic variation having more phenotypic effect than many single nucleotide polymorphisms. Hence, we evaluate a possible relationship between VTE and the genetic...
